Cheap Car Hire in Montreal
Car hire in Montréal is not recommended if you only intend to holiday within the city, as roads are heavily congested and parking is difficult. For an exploration of the surrounding areas of the province of Québec, car hire is the best method.
Québec City is accessible within a day trip by car hire, but it is well worth overnight stop. Mont Tremblant is less than two hours away, and Ottawa, the bilingual capital of Canada, is also around two hours away. With car rental you're within easy reach of the Eastern Townships, a region of Québec with a unique architectural and cultural heritage, including the winery region of Dunham, and Granby, which is known for its zoo. You might also consider a short trip to Boston and New England, which is about five hours drive away, providing your car rental company is happy with cross-border use of the vehicle.
